WAN Design and Engineer Support
Job Responsibilities
- Design and engineer enterprise WAN architecture.
- Configure, monitor and trouble-shoot National IP/MPLS backbone network.
- Configure and implement internal, external, and service provider routing protocols including but not limited to Border Gateway Protocol (BGP), Open Shortest Path First (OSPF), and Multi-Protocol Label Switching (MPLS).
- Analyze a myriad of networking metrics and recognize sub-par network performance.
- Configure and troubleshoot Quality of Service (QOS) involving policing, shaping, and queuing from partner owned routers.
- Develop reports and trend analysis documentation on bandwidth and network security incidents.
- Perform analysis for collaboration of network/system needs and participate in planning, designing, upgrading and deployment of enterprise datacenter hardware and software using a project-based timeline.
- Provide General IT Management support.
- Provide General Networking support.
- Provide LAN support.
- Provide WAN Enterprise support.
- Provide technical and general O&M support as required.
- Provide documentation/reports support as required.
- Provide meetings/briefings support as required.
- Provide functional training support as required.
- Provide OCONUS deployment/TDY travel support as required.
- Provide CONUS TDY support as required.
Required Qualifications
- Associates in related field and 3 or more years’ relevant IT experience
- Or 5 or more years’ relevant IT experience.
- Knowledge of what constitutes a “threat” to a network.
- Skill in providing feedback to enhance future collection and analysis.
- Must possess experience and demonstrate an understanding of Microsoft server installation, roles, active directory, storage, performance management, and maintenance.
- Must possess experience and demonstrate working knowledge in designing, engineering, implementing and troubleshooting enterprise WAN architectures utilizing External Gateway Protocols (EGPs) such as Border Gateway Protocol (BGP) and Open Shortest Path First (OSPF), and Interior Gateway Protocols (IGPs) such as Cisco’s Enhanced Interior Gateway Routing Protocol (EIGRP).
- CCNP ITIL Foundation (candidate has up to 60 days to acquire ITIL Foundation certification)
- Secret clearance required
